Abstract
|
 |
|
The human histone H2B variant TSH2B is highly expressed in testis and may
function in the chromatin transition during spermatogenesis. In the present
study, the crystal structure of the human testis-specific nucleosome containing
TSH2B was determined at 2.8 Å resolution. A local structural difference
between TSH2B and canonical H2B in nucleosomes was detected around the
TSH2B-specific amino-acid residue Ser85. The TSH2B Ser85 residue does not
interact with H4 in the nucleosome, but in the canonical nucleosome the H2B
Asn84 residue (corresponding to the TSH2B Ser85 residue) forms water-mediated
hydrogen bonds with the H4 Arg78 residue. In contrast, the other TSH2B-specific
amino-acid residues did not induce any significant local structural changes in
the TSH2B nucleosome. These findings may provide important information for
understanding how testis-specific histone variants form nucleosomes during
spermatogenesis.
